- By Leigh [us] Date 26.10.01 12:47 UTC
When I do a 10/12 generation pedigree I use the same book format as Christine. (Usually, A4 ~ Ringbinder) I start out with a 5 generation pedigree making sure that I number the 5th generation dogs. Then start another 5 generation pedigree for each of the 5th generation dogs (making sure that each pedigree is clearly marked at the top of the page with the relevent 5th generation dogs 'number') .. gawd ...hope you can follow that ! It was very tempting to *carry on* when I reached the 10/12 generation as the German Stud Books were excellent records, but I thought that I had better stop and get a life back :P lol

When it is complete, I then transfer the whole lot by hand into a good quality hardbacked book. Took months but I was pleased with the end result.
